Refrigerant Pressure Sensor / Switch: Service and Repair




Air Conditioning (A/C) Refrigerant Pressure Sensor Replacement

Special Tools

J-39400-A - Halogen Leak Detector

Removal Procedure




1. Disconnect the air conditioning (A/C) refrigerant pressure sensor electrical connector (1).
2. Remove the A/C refrigerant pressure sensor (2).
3. Inspect and replace the O-ring seal (3) as necessary.

Installation Procedure

Note: DO NOT allow any of the mineral base 525 viscosity refrigerant oil on the O-ring seal to enter the refrigerant system.




1. Lightly coat the O-ring seal (3) with mineral base 525 viscosity oil.

Caution: Refer to Fastener Caution Fastener Caution.

2. Install the A/C refrigerant pressure sensor (2) and tighten to 5 Nm (44 lb in).
3. Connect the A/C refrigerant pressure sensor electrical connector (1).
4. Leak test the fitting using the J-39400-A - detector.
